Exploration of Artistic Design of Urban Subway Space from the Perspective of Spatial Narrative——A Case Study of Beijing Metro Line 19
With the development of the city,all over the country in the construction of underground space pay more attention to its cultural attributes to bring the emotional resonance of tourists,but due to the lack of cultural and emotional aspects of the design process of the theory and practice of intervention,resulting in the underground space"standardization","homogenization".However,due to the lack of cultural and emotional theory and practice in the design process,the metro space is"standardized"and"homogenized".By analysing the current situation of public space of Beijing Metro Line 19 and the urban culture contained in each station,combined with the theory of spatial narrative,we explore the feasible ideas of combining metro space and narrative concepts,and analyse the application of its design concepts,construction methods,art forms and other aspects under the perspective of spatial narrativity.Spatial narrative design has good universality for metro space,and can provide new ideas for the construction and renewal of urban metro space.
